About the Role:

As a results-driven finance professional with a proven track record in high-growth environments, you will play a pivotal role in empowering Maximus Health to reach its ambitious goals. Grounded in robust financial modelling and insightful analysis, you’ll partner with business leaders to drive informed decisions that fuel our mission. You will partner with our Head of Marketing to help deliver profitable and scalable growth.

You thrive working independently and bring a wealth of experience in optimizing systems and processes to support scalable growth. Your analytical mindset allows you to transform complex data into clear, actionable insights and strategic recommendations.

Reporting directly to the Head of Finance, you’ll take ownership of our financial data, develop and track key performance metrics, and build scalable reporting frameworks and dashboards, you will be particularly focused on working with our Marketing teams. Your expertise will be instrumental in conducting ad hoc performance analyses and executing a wide range of core FP&A responsibilities. This is an opportunity to make a tangible impact, shaping the financial foundation that supports Maximus Health’s continued innovation and success.

Responsibilities:
  • Leverage advanced analytics, hands-on financial modelling, and strategic analysis to deliver impactful recommendations that shape key business decisions and elevate the clarity of critical performance metrics.

  • Design, build, and maintain sophisticated financial models to assess the effectiveness of marketing programs, customer acquisition costs, lifetime value, and the full marketing funnel—empowering data-driven growth.

  • Dive deep into marketing campaign performance, providing actionable insights that boost efficiency, optimize spend allocation, and maximize returns on marketing investments.

  • Become a subject matter expert in our data architecture, harnessing its power to deliver transparent, actionable reporting on business performance.

  • Collaborate and foster strong partnerships with cross-functional teams in finance, accounting, and marketing analytics & operations, ensuring alignment and shared success.

  • Continuously refine and enhance policies, procedures, and systems to support Maximus Health’s rapid growth and scalability.

  • Drive the annual operations planning process for marketing spend, working hand-in-hand with stakeholders to understand business drivers, opportunities, and risks.

  • Partner closely with Marketing leaders to manage budgets and forecasts, achieving exceptional accuracy (within 2% variance), and providing ongoing analysis of actuals versus plan and forecast.

  • Support headcount management to ensure optimal resource allocation and operational efficiency.

  • Play an integral role in monthly and quarterly close activities, partnering with accounting to review expense accruals and ensure financial integrity.

Qualifications / Ideal Candidate:
  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Finance, Economics, Accounting, or a comparable quantitative field

  • 5+ years of FP&A, or Strategic Finance with hands-on experience in SaaS or subscription models. Health Tech experience is preferred.

  • Experience working with Marketing, or go-to-market organizations, with a deep understanding of GTM motions

  • A strong understanding of marketing metrics, including CAC, LTV, attribution models, and digital marketing analytics is required

  • Experience with SQL and analytics/reporting tools. Looker experience is a plus.

  • Strong understanding of data structuring and data flows across multiple platforms/tools

  • Financial modelling skills and quantitative analysis experience

  • Expert in Excel and Google Sheets; can maintain complex spreadsheets, comfortable with large datasets, different modelling techniques, and shortcuts

  • Experience with GAAP and non-GAAP financial metrics

  • High competency with systems such as Quickbooks, Looker, & 5Tran

  • Preference to candidates working in PST, MST, or CST time zones, willing to accept EST for excellent candidates

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
